Portable FTIR Gas Analyzer 'DIK-GT5000'

Successfully miniaturized and lightweight, enhancing portability! This is an IoT-compatible gas analysis device.

The "DIK-GT5000" is an analytical device capable of analyzing up to 50 gas components simultaneously. It is even smaller and lighter than the previous model, weighing approximately 9.4 kg, and is equipped with drip-proof and vibration-resistant features, making it suitable for outdoor use. Measurements are taken with a rapid response time of just 2 minutes, and calibration is simplified to a single zero calibration once a day. We recommend sensitivity calibration once a year, and daily sensitivity calibration is not necessary. 【Features】 ■ Drip-proof IP54 standard ■ Low running costs ■ Network connectivity allows for measurements without going to the site ■ New software compatible with tablet PCs enables intuitive operation *For more details, please refer to the PDF document or feel free to contact us.

Surface Ionization Mass Spectrometer "Phoenix TIMS"

Low noise from 10 cps to 1 nA! Highest level of dynamic range.

We would like to introduce our surface ionization mass spectrometer, the 'Phoenix TIMS.' This device is used for isotopic analysis of Sr, Nd, Os, Pb, U, and other elements in samples. It features the highest level of vacuum and abundance sensitivity provided by a large-capacity ion pump. Please feel free to contact us if you have any inquiries. 【Features】 ■ Highest level of vacuum and abundance sensitivity with a large-capacity ion pump ■ Low noise ATONA amplifier with a range from 10 cps to 1 nA and an amplifier decay time of less than 0.2 seconds ■ Ion counting detector with the highest level of dynamic range (over 1 to 3 million counts) *For more details, please refer to the PDF document or feel free to contact us.

High-precision stable isotope ratio mass spectrometer "SIRIX IRMS"

Large magnet with a 27cm radius at 90°! A new standard for high-precision IRMS.

We would like to introduce our high-precision stable isotope ratio mass spectrometer, 'SIRIX IRMS'. It comes standard with nine long-life independently movable Faraday detectors. This product combines high sensitivity with an optical design that offers high mass resolution. Additionally, it can simultaneously measure m/z 44, 45, 46, 47, 48, and 49. Please feel free to contact us if you have any inquiries. 【Features】 ■ Standard equipped with nine long-life independently movable Faraday detectors ■ Large magnet with a radius of 27 cm at 90° ■ Simultaneous measurement of m/z 44, 45, 46, 47, 48, and 49 ■ ATONA amplifier: Accurately and precisely detects ion signals from 1e-^7A to 1e-^17A *For more details, please refer to the PDF document or feel free to contact us.

Six reasons to shift monitoring methods to TOC analysis.

BOD or COD vs. TOC! Introducing the benefits of monitoring organic load using TOC analysis!

TOC allows for the direct measurement of organic matter load. It is preferred over traditional oxygen demand methods like BOD and COD because it does not require hazardous chemicals and results can be obtained in less than 10 minutes.

Carbon and Sulfur Analyzer CS-i

Capable of high-speed and high-precision analysis! An analytical device that requires minimal maintenance work.

CS-i is a high-frequency induction heating carbon/sulfur analyzer that complies with the JIS combustion-infrared absorption method. It is capable of analyzing carbon and sulfur in inorganic materials such as steel, cast iron, copper, ores, cement, and ceramics with high speed and high precision. Additionally, it can be equipped with up to four independent infrared cells, which are automatically set to the appropriate infrared absorption length during analysis. 【Features】 ■ Equipped with 4 solid-state infrared cells ■ No halogen trap required ■ Automatic cleaning mechanism for the incinerator ■ Induction furnace output control ■ PC-controlled operation *For more details, please refer to the PDF document or feel free to contact us.

ELTRA TGA Thermostep

High-performance and reliable thermogravimetric analysis equipment.

The TGA Thermostep is an ideal thermal gravimetric analysis device that offers high precision and reliability. Its programmable heating furnace, integrated balance, and heating methods simplify time-consuming tasks, allowing for the processing of large quantities of samples. The ELTRA TGA can accurately identify moisture, ash content, volatile substances, and loss on ignition (LOI), among others. It is suitable for the analysis of fuels such as oil and coal, as well as plastics, chemicals, paper products, cement, and food.

Total Phosphorus and Total Nitrogen Analysis Device (Old Type)

Automatic measurement of total phosphorus and total nitrogen in drainage, etc. using FIA.

◆Measurement of various forms of phosphorus and nitrogen is possible Efficiently decomposes organic phosphorus, inorganic phosphorus, organic nitrogen, and inorganic nitrogen. ◆Rapid Can measure 15 to 30 samples per hour. ◆Automation By connecting an automatic pretreatment device, auto-sampler changer, and data processing unit to the basic unit, simultaneous measurement of phosphorus and nitrogen is possible. (In cases where high concentrations of organic matter are present, such as in raw sewage or feces, simultaneous decomposition may not be possible.) ◆High sensitivity and high precision The adoption of a pump dedicated to FIA has improved sensitivity, precision, and durability. ◆Compact design Approximately 25% smaller compared to the conventional TN-30 and TP-30. ◆Fully automated from sampling to measurement, ensuring no individual differences in measurement results. ◆Reduction of environmental impact The FIA method allows all operations leading to measurement to be conducted within a closed system, reducing the dispersion of chemicals and environmental burden.

Automatic Sample Combustion Device 'AQF-5000H'

Safe and reliable combustion! Improved processing capacity through schedule management.

The "AQF-5000H" is an automatic sample combustion device that enables simultaneous measurement of halogens and sulfur in samples using combustion ion chromatography. In addition to sample decomposition and automatic measurement with ion chromatography, the preparation of calibration solutions and dilution of absorbent solutions are also automated. It excels in the pretreatment of halogens (fluorine, chlorine, bromine, iodine) and sulfur measurement in solid and liquid samples. 【Features】 ■ Safe and reliable combustion ■ Humidified combustion system ■ Constant volume function ■ Improved processing capacity through schedule management ■ Automatic dilution function for absorbent solutions *For more details, please refer to the PDF materials or feel free to contact us.

[Case Study] Rapid Qualitative and Quantitative Analysis of Residual Solvents in Food Packaging

Qualitative and quantitative analysis of residual solvents in food packaging using static headspace connected to GC-FID/MS.

Packaging materials are essential for maintaining the integrity of food and for safe handling, transportation, and storage. Common food packaging materials include polymer-based films and paper-based coatings, which are often layered and printed on the outside with inks, dyes, or coatings for consumer appeal and convenience. The chemical components of such food packaging (particularly those derived from polymers, dyes, and inks) can migrate into food, altering its sensory properties and composition, and potentially posing health risks to consumers. Therefore, regulatory measures are implemented to prevent the migration of food contact material components that could affect human health, alter composition, or change the sensory properties of the product. This application note reports quantitative results of residual solvent analysis in food packaging materials.
